Responsibilities
- Appointment Scheduling: Book, confirm, reschedule, and cancel patient appointments efficiently.
- Patient Communication: Answer phones, respond to emails, and greet patients with a friendly, professional demeanor.
- Patient Records Management: Maintain and update patient charts, health histories, and treatment notes (digitally).
- Billing & Insurance: Process payments, submit insurance claims, handle pre-authorizations, enter payment received and follow up on outstanding balances.
- Accounts Receivable: Track and collect payments, manage aging reports, and communicate with patients about financial obligations.
- Daily Financial Reconciliation: Balance the day’s transactions and prepare deposits.
- Treatment Coordination: Explain treatment plans, coordinate multi-appointment procedures, and discuss financial options with patients.
- Reporting & Metrics: Generate reports for production, collections, patient flow, etc., to support office goals.
- Office Systems Oversight: Manage Abeldent and troubleshoot tech hiccups.
- Reception Area Management: Keep the front desk organized, welcoming, and running smoothly.
- Team Collaboration: Act as a communication bridge between patients, dentists, hygienists, and assistants.
- Patient Engagement: Support promotions, send out appointment reminders, newsletters, and online reviews follow-up.
- Compliance & Privacy: Ensure PIPEDA and infection control documentation is up-to-date and adhered to.
- Inventory Coordination (sometimes): Monitor front desk and clinical supplies and reorder when needed.
Experience
- Previous experience in an administrative role within a medical or dental office is preferred.
- Familiarity with electronic medical records systems is essential.
- Knowledge of dental terminology is highly desirable to effectively communicate with healthcare professionals.
- Excellent organizational skills with attention to detail and the ability to multitask in a fast-paced environment.
